LAHORE, Oct 5: Misbahul Hassan struck an injury-time goal to help National Bank (NBP) force a 2-2 draw with Panther Club in Premier League soccer in Faisalabad on Wednesday.
Farooq, a member of SAF gold medal-winning Pakistan side last year in Islamabad, scored the quickest goal of the league when he came into action just 44 seconds after start.
Asif Nawaz of Panther equalised in the 19th minute, while Ghulam Mustafa grabbed the lead in the 69th minute. Misbah finally rescued the bankers with a stoppage time goal.
Meanwhile, Habib Bank (HBL) completed their quota of 22 matching in style when they defeated PTCL 2-1 at Municipal Sports Stadium, Rawalpindi.
